dissemination

Senso (Inglese)

The act of disseminating, or the state of being disseminated; diffusion for propagation and permanence; a scattering or spreading abroad, as of ideas, beliefs, etc.

Pronunciato come (IPA)
/dɪˌsɛmɪˈneɪʃən/
Etimologia (Inglese)

From Latin dissēminātus (“broadcast”), past participle of dissēmināre, from dis- (“in all directions”) + sēmināre (“to plant or propagate”), from sēmen, sēminis (“seed”).
